Plane Hijacker’s Intervention Causes Turbulence in Croatian Presidential Race

The Croatian presidential election race, which ends on Sunday, has been hit by controversy after a far-right singer, a far-right politician and a woman who helped hijack an American passenger plane all backed the incumbent conservative, Kolinda Grabar-Kitarovic, against her rival, Social Democratic former prime minister Zoran Milanovic.

Greek PM said to urge Schulz to enter grand coalition

Greek Prime Minister Alexis Tsipras has sent a text message to Germany's Social Democratic leader Martin Schulz urging him to join a grand coalition with Chancellor Angela Merkel's conservatives.

In an interview with local media, the SPD chief said that Greece's leftist prime minister had urged him not to let "this deciding phase in Europe go to pass."

Sentenced, resigning PSD heavyweight Dragnea rejects Liberals' "lectures on honour"

Former minister of Regional Development and Public Administration and Social Democratic executive chairman Liviu Dragnea, who resigned on Friday after he got a one-year suspended prison sentence, rebuked the leaders of the National Liberal Party (PNL) leaders for their tardive request of his resignation and for their lectures on honour.
